Bradley University vs. Illinois State University Financial Aid Comparison

In average, 99% of full-time first-time beginning undergraduate students (freshmen) have received grants and/or scholarships at Bradley University vs. Illinois State University. The average financial aid amount received is $19,156.
For all undergraduate students, 91.50% received grants/scholarship and the average aid amount is $16,797
The 2024 average tuition & fees for the schools is $16,021 for state residents and $33,883 for out-of-state students.
The average cost of attendance (COA) including tuition & fees, book & supplies, and living costs for Bradley University vs. Illinois State University is $51,172 and, after receiving financial aid, the actual cost is down to $32,016.
